The People Who Help Us Mat turns the floor into a small community, with the hospital, fire station, police station and shops all waiting to be visited. Children program Bee-Bot or Blue-Bot to travel to each one — a natural way to bring coding together with social studies and the language of everyday life.
What's included:
- 1 × community-themed floor mat, gridded to the robots' 15cm step
- For use with Bee-Bot or Blue-Bot (robot sold separately)
- Pairs with the People Who Help Us Activity Tin (6 character jackets, props and cards), and connects with the other world mats
- Hard-wearing and reusable; suitable for ages 3+
What your child practises:
- Programming a route to visit each helper, then debugging it
- Directional and positional language
- Talk about the community and the people who keep it running
- New vocabulary through planned, hands-on play
